Head2Head Sensory Theatre will tour children's hospices, specialist schools & community centres in SE England & London. A multi-sensory, interactive show will introduce the Classics to children & young people with Special Educational Needs. It will be linked to our YouTube Learning Channel film.

Attending a traditional theatre can be a daunting experience fraught with barriers for children with disabilities. Opportunities to perform and get involved backstage are also limited. Physical access, travel and cost all pose challenges. However, one of the main problems is a lack of understanding and inclusion. Children with disabilities are constantly expected to adapt and conform to mainstream services. This can lead to frustration, stress and disengagement.
Our project will provide a multi-sensory, interactive show based on Greek mythological tales, linked with our YouTube Learning Channel film, ‘Odie’s Odd Odyssey’, reaching over 3,000 children. The project will provide a stress-free space for children with special & additional needs to experience & enjoy the theatre, widening participation in the arts. Alongside the project we will also run our work experience programme for three Special School students to gain skills to use in later life.
